🌌 Cosmic Time — Where This Moment Sits in the Mahāyuga These five values locate the requested date inside this application's declared proleptic model. Kali Year uses 18 February 3102 BCE as a traditional epoch convention; that convention is not proof of Krishna's historical departure date. Ahargaṇa is this model's day-count from that epoch. Julian Day is a continuous astronomical day-number. Ayanāṁśa is the modelled sidereal/tropical angular offset. Sun-Moon angle determines the computed tithi (0-360° elongation / 12° per tithi).
Kali Year 5116 · Kali-5116 Ahargaṇa (days from Kali epoch) 1868662.27 · 5116.2 years since 3102 BCE Ujjain midnight Julian Day 2457127.770833 · universal astronomical day-count Ayanāṁśa (Lahiri) 24.0665° · precession offset · grows ~50.29″/yr Sun-Moon angle (elongation) 310.62° · determines today's tithi (12° = 1 tithi · so 26/30)
